Output 8ebdaafeabf59ab7f537235d29212d03011af3d216ee89e0ebed069cf0865909:0

value
2366291897
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2708490e92251789e67e1dfc9bf687a0af53f81 OP_EQUALVERIFY OP_CHECKSIG
address
1P6uKJMm5AbrYVZoThHL8XMa9bYiPnvFwq
transaction
8ebdaafeabf59ab7f537235d29212d03011af3d216ee89e0ebed069cf0865909
confirmations
666921
spent
true